Output 5bacc5c4b9790e0088aefb87fe9b2c6a92e223d176c8e6d4cbfb452aac1054ea:7

value
142436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c88c65310128d149bd7ad59e19de24cc036db90 OP_EQUAL
address
M93SC1Fw6uYbx4bPs6bWb6M5ktsmDtSwEc
transaction
5bacc5c4b9790e0088aefb87fe9b2c6a92e223d176c8e6d4cbfb452aac1054ea
spent
true